Paired Devices
19
Paired Devices
Warning
Never attempt to adjust any My
Triumph Connectivity Module settings,
such as pairing a phone, while riding
the motorcycle.
Attempting to adjust any My Triumph
Connectivity Module settings while
riding the motorcycle may result in
loss of control of the motorcycle and
an accident.
Only attempt to adjust the My
Triumph Connectivity Module settings
while stationary.
Warning
Never attempt to pair, edit or unpair
any devices while the motorcycle is
moving.
Only pair, edit and unpair devices while
the motorcycle is stationary.
Attempting to pair, edit and unpair
devices while riding the motorcycle
may result in loss of control of the
motorcycle and an accident.
The My Triumph Connectivity Module
uses wireless technology to connect
Bluetooth
-enabled devices to the
motorcycle. The devices must first be
paired with the motorcycle using the
Bluetooth option on the Main Menu. Up
to 10 devices can be paired with the
motorcycle at one time.
Note
Headsets must be paired directly with
the motorcycle, rather than through the
phone.
After a device has been paired, it is then
immediately connected to the
motorcycle. Subsequently, the
connection will be made automatically.
When the ignition is switched on, the
motorcycle connects to any paired
Bluetooth
-enabled devices within range,
starting with most recently paired
devices.
However, only one phone, two headsets
and one GoPro camera can be
connected to the motorcycle at one
time. Other devices of the same type
found subsequently will not connect.
Similarly, if the My Triumph App is
successfully connected to the
motorcycle, other instances of the App
will not connect. Priority is given to
already-connected instances.
While paired devices are connected, the
motorcycle can share information and
control aspects of device operation. For
example, the motorcycle can access
contacts and change music tracks on a
connected phone.
Devices can be unpaired at any time.
Note
There is no need to unpair other devices
such as ear buds that are paired with
your phone. When they are switched off,
they will not affect the operation of the
My Triumph Connectivity Module.
